Situation
A growing home-based physiotherapy provider wanted to transition from a practitioner-led model to a structured, technology-enabled healthcare service capable of national expansion.
Despite strong patient outcomes, the brand faced three key constraints:
- Rising costs of acquisition and inconsistent campaign performance.
- Weak brand differentiation, often mistaken for general fitness or yoga.
- Limited ability to scale operations or build partnerships beyond local markets.
Black Panda was engaged to rebuild the brand, productize the service offerings, and create a marketing and data framework that could scale performance sustainably.
Challenge
The business needed a transformation that connected brand clarity, service design, and performance science — without adding organizational complexity.
Our goal: to turn a fragmented service network into a systematized, measurable, and market-ready healthcare brand.
Our Approach
1. Brand & Identity Rebuild
- Conducted in-depth founder and patient interviews, competitive landscape mapping, and perception analysis.
- Repositioned the brand from “at-home convenience” to “clinically trusted home healthcare.”
- Created unified brand guidelines, tone of voice, and digital identity to drive consistent storytelling across all channels.
2. Productization & Service Architecture
- Mapped patient journeys and built condition-based product lines (Women’s Health, Geriatric Care, Pulmonary Rehab, Post-Surgical Recovery, IVF Wellness).
- Designed clear pricing, outcome tracking, and onboarding flows for each vertical.
- Developed training and playbooks for practitioners, ensuring standardized delivery.
- Supported internal process design — SOPs, checklists, and performance KPIs — to enable replication at new locations.
3. Marketing & Growth Engine
- Overhauled paid performance campaigns using A/B testing across Meta, Google, and LinkedIn.
- Built a data-driven funnel system (TOFU–MOFU–BOFU) to differentiate awareness, engagement, and conversion stages.
- Introduced creative experimentation frameworks and patient-led content for authenticity.
- Delivered reach of 797K and 2.24M video views across campaigns; doubled follower base at 30 % below industry-average cost per visit.
- Achieved 48–60 % qualified lead ratio and 63 % lift in conversions within months.
4. Analytics & Attribution Infrastructure
- Integrated GA4 dashboards for real-time tracking of campaigns, lead quality, and ROI.
- Created performance scorecards for internal teams and management.
- Set up bi-weekly review rhythms to continuously improve acquisition efficiency.
5. Channel Partnerships & Ecosystem Development
- Onboarded 50 + medical and wellness partners, enabling joint campaigns and cross-referrals.
- Built a structured referral and affiliate framework with attribution tracking to ensure transparency and shared ROI.
6. Vertical Innovation & Market Expansion
- Designed business cases for new care verticals (women’s wellness, geriatrics, pulmonary medicine) backed by market and revenue modeling.
- Helped test pilot markets through micro-campaigns before national rollout, enabling data-validated scaling.
Results & Impact
| Focus Area | Outcome |
| Brand Awareness | 797 K reach and 2.24 M video views; engagement rate ≈ 1 % (industry 0.5 – 1 %) |
| Customer Acquisition | Cost per visit ↓ 33 % in 5 months |
| Conversion Performance | Qualified leads ↑ to 60 %; conversions ↑ 63 % |
| Product Lines | 5 condition-based verticals launched, expanding addressable market 4× |
| Partnership Ecosystem | 50 + active partners established with joint lead-nurture flows |
| Operational Enablement | Standardized SOPs and analytics dashboards implemented across teams |
All data verified from client dashboards and campaign reports.
